A Brief History On January 15, 1947, Betty Bersinger was walking with her 3 year old daughter near Leimert Park in Los Angeles, California at about 10 in the morning when they came upon the naked, dead body of a young woman.  The body had been cut in half and mutilated, and soon became famous as “The Black Dahlia.”  Betty at first thought the object on the ground was a discarded mannequin, but quickly realized it was instead a human being!  Betty did the right thing, which is to immediately run to the nearest house to use the telephone to…
